AgZyme increases US#1 Potato Yield by 27 CWT at University of Wisconsin in Antigo, WI

Summary: Enhance treatment increased the number of U.S. #1s by 27 cwt/acre and overall yield by 31 cwt/acre. Application: 1 gallon per acre of Enhance foliar applied at tuber initiation, on July 13th, and again on August 7th. Fertilizer Application: 350 lb./A 18-46-00 and 100 lb./A of Calcium sulfate applied through the planter, 30 gal./A of 32% liquid Nitrogen at ...

Agricultural Runoff Fuels Gulf Dead Zones

Treating farm runoff before it enters watersheds can reduce nutrients that promote overgrowth of algae. In 2017, the dead zone in the Gulf of Mexico broke a record, exceeding an average of 5,380 square miles to reach 8,776 square miles, roughly the size of New Jersey. Dead zones occur when seawater becomes overloaded with nutrients from agricultural runoff and other sources. The nutrients lead ...
